Scientific Industries Reports Financial Results for First Quarter of Fiscal Year 2025
Globenewswire· 2025-05-13 20:47
Core Insights - Scientific Industries, Inc. reported a 5% revenue growth in its Benchtop Lab Equipment Operations for Q1 2025, driven by the Genie and Torbal Divisions, with a notable increase in US-based customers [4][5][6] - Overall revenue for the first quarter decreased by 3% due to a significant decline in international sales, which fell by 33% [4][6] - The company secured $1.5 million in equity financing and reported a decreased net loss of $1.78 million, improving from a loss of $2.05 million in the same period last year [5][9] Financial Overview - Net revenues for Q1 2025 totaled $2.41 million, down from $2.48 million in Q1 2024, primarily due to a $182,600 decrease in Bioprocessing Systems Operations revenues [6][17] - Benchtop Laboratory Equipment revenues increased to $2.3 million, a 5% rise compared to $2.2 million in the prior year [5][17] - Bioprocessing Systems Operations revenues decreased by 58% to $133,500 from $316,100 in the previous year [5][17] Profitability Metrics - Gross profit for Q1 2025 was $1.02 million, slightly down from $1.04 million in Q1 2024, with a gross margin of 42.2%, up from 41.9% [7][17] - Operating expenses decreased by 9.7% to $2.83 million, attributed to cost-cutting measures implemented in fiscal 2024 [8][17] - The company reported a basic and diluted loss per share of $0.16, an improvement from $0.20 in the same quarter last year [9][17] Strategic Developments - The company is planning to scale its DOTS platform with the launch of a new optical pH sensor and high-performance liquid injection system in the second half of 2025 [4] - A peer-reviewed publication validated the DOTS Multiparameter platform, confirming its sensitivity and reliability compared to industry standards [4][5]
